Network and Security Configuration
- πΆ The setup allows for skipping both SIM card insertion and Wi-Fi connection for an offline setup.
- π Users can set up a PIN, pattern, or password for screen lock, with an option to defer fingerprint sensor setup.
Managing Google Services and Privacy
- π Location services are explained, noting that phones can still be triangulated via cell towers and other devices even if this setting is off.
- π The option to send user and diagnostic data is discussed, with skepticism about its true impact on privacy and ad targeting.
